首页
/ NVIDIA trt-llm-rag-windows项目中trtllm-build命令缺失问题解析

NVIDIA trt-llm-rag-windows项目中trtllm-build命令缺失问题解析

2025-06-27 00:08:49作者:钟日瑜

在使用NVIDIA trt-llm-rag-windows项目时,开发者可能会遇到"trtllm-build is not recognized"的错误提示。这个问题通常是由于环境配置不完整导致的,特别是缺少必要的Python wheel包安装。

问题现象

当尝试运行trtllm-build命令来构建模型引擎时,系统提示该命令无法识别。检查项目分支会发现,trtllm-build脚本确实不存在于代码库中。

根本原因

trtllm-build命令并不是直接包含在项目源代码中的,而是通过安装特定的Python wheel包后生成的。这个wheel包包含了TensorRT-LLM相关的构建工具和命令行接口。

解决方案

要解决这个问题,需要完成以下步骤:

  1. 确保已正确安装项目所需的Python wheel包
  2. 检查Python环境中的Scripts目录是否已添加到系统PATH环境变量中
  3. 验证wheel包安装是否成功生成了trtllm-build可执行文件

详细操作指南

  1. 首先确认已下载并安装了正确的wheel包版本
  2. 安装完成后,在Python环境的Scripts目录下应该能找到trtllm-build.exe文件
  3. 如果Scripts目录不在系统PATH中,可以手动添加或直接使用完整路径运行命令

注意事项

  • 确保使用的Python版本与wheel包兼容
  • 检查wheel包是否针对当前操作系统版本编译
  • 如果问题仍然存在,可以尝试重新创建Python虚拟环境并重新安装wheel包

通过以上步骤,开发者应该能够成功使用trtllm-build命令进行模型引擎的构建工作。

登录后查看全文
热门项目推荐
相关项目推荐